The Nutritional Powerhouse Within

Fresh horseradish root on a wooden table

At inaugural glimpse, horseradish might seem like a uncomplicated garnish, but it is chemically complex. It is low in kilocalorie yet rich in essential minerals and compounds that indorse overall well-being. When the root is grated or squash, a chemical response pass that produces allyl isothiocyanate, which is responsible for its signature spicy warmth and many of its health-promoting properties.

Here is a dislocation of what you might find in a standard serving of fresh horseradish:

Nutrient Potential Benefit
Vitamin C Act as a potent antioxidant and supports resistant purpose.
Glucosinolates Compounds known for potential anti-cancer and anti-inflammatory issue.
Dietetic Fiber Aids in healthy digestion and gut microbiome ordinance.
Potassium Supports fluid proportionality and proper muscleman function.

Immune System and Respiratory Support

One of the most common intellect citizenry seek, "Is horseradish good for you", is its report for helping during cold and flu season. The volatile oil in the beginning act as a natural decongestant. When you consume it, the vapour can facilitate cut mucus in the respiratory tract, do it leisurely to suspire.

  • Natural Decongestant: It aid open blocked sinuses and airways.
  • Antibacterial Holding: Research suggests that the compounds in horseradish may assist combat sure bacterial air.
  • Immune Boost: Eminent degree of antioxidant assist the body neutralize complimentary radicals that stress the immune system.

⚠️ Line: Always ingest horseradish in temperance. Because it is extremely concentrated, unreasonable inlet can guide to irritation of the throat or gi perturbation.

Potential Anti-Cancer and Anti-Inflammatory Properties

The glucosinolates found in horseradish are converted into isothiocyanates when the root is broken down. These compounds have been analyze for their power to stop the growth of crab cell by promoting programmed cell decease (apoptosis) and conquer the maturation of new tumors. While these studies are mostly promising, it is important to remember that these consequence are most potent when the horseradish is saucily prepared rather than aged in a sauce entire of sugar and preservative.

Furthermore, the anti-inflammatory nature of these compounds may aid individual suffering from chronic fervor. By reduce oxidative accent, regular, temperate consumption of this origin can be a small but effectual part of a proactive, inflammation-fighting diet.

How to Incorporate Horseradish into Your Diet

To maximise the health benefit, it is better to use raw, bracing origin. When you fret it, the heat is at its superlative; however, it fade quick. If you desire to continue the nip and properties intact, you can add a small acetum to the grated root, which helps steady the compound.

  • Upgrade Your Sauce: Mix tonic grated horseradish with Hellenic yogurt instead of rancid cream for a protein-rich dip.
  • Bold Salad Stuffing: Whisk a teaspoonful of newly grated root into lemon juice and olive oil for an invigorating vinaigrette.
  • Sandwich Ranch: Swap out high-calorie, treat mayonnaise for a mustard-horseradish portmanteau.
  • Roasted Vegetable Companion: Sprinkle a modest sum over roast root vegetables to add complexity and a metabolic encouragement.

💡 Line: Horseradish loses its potential erst display to air and light. To maintain it fresh, store the root wrapped in plastic in the icebox, or keep it in a jar of acetum in the dark.

Things to Consider Before Adding It to Your Routine

While the answer to "Is horseradish good for you" is mostly a resounding yes, it is not for everyone. Individual with specific health weather should approach it with caution. Because it is highly stimulating, those with chronic dose ebb, belly ulcers, or thyroidal conditions should consult with a healthcare professional before adding tumid measure of horseradish to their diet, as the explosive compound can irritate sensible stomach lining or affect thyroid function in specific circumstances.
